【问题标题】:Laravel Homestead: 'homestead init' -> could not open input fileLaravel Homestead:'homestead init' -> 无法打开输入文件
【发布时间】:2015-01-31 00:28:17
【问题描述】:

我正在尝试在我的 PC 上安装最新版本的 Laravel Homestead,当我尝试在命令终端中运行命令 homestead init 时,我不断收到“无法打开输入文件”错误。

到目前为止我安装 Laravel Homestead 的步骤:

1) 在C:\Users\Jeff\Desktop\Code创建了一个新目录
2) 安装 Composer
3) 安装了 VirtualBox 和 Vagrant Box
4) 在“cmd”中,运行命令vagrant box add laravel/homestead
5) 将 Composer 文件从 C:\ProgramData\ComposerSetup\bin 复制到我的 C:\Users\Jeff\Desktop\Code 目录中。
6) 在 'cmd' 中,运行命令composer global require "laravel/homestead=~2.0"

由于我正在关注Laravel homestead installation guide,因此下一步是将~/.composer/vendor/bin 目录复制到我的PATH 以便homestead 命令可执行,但这是我感到困惑的地方。

我已经尝试了几件事,但它们对我不起作用。

在我的 ~/.composer/vendor/bin 目录中,我已将 homestead 目录文件复制到我的 C:\Users\Jeff\Desktop\ Code 目录,但是当我尝试运行命令 homestead init 时,我不断收到错误 Could not open input file: C:\Users\Jeff\Desktop\Code/../laravel/homestead/homestead

【问题讨论】:

    标签: php laravel


    【解决方案1】:

    在 Windows 上使用 homestead.bat init 而不是 homestead init

    【讨论】:

      猜你喜欢
      • 2015-09-01
      • 2017-05-22
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      • 2015-11-04
      • 2020-06-03
      • 2014-08-08
      相关资源
      最近更新 更多